Factors to Consider When Choosing a Dog Treat Bag
Size and Capacity: Consider the size of your dog and how frequently you give treats to determine the appropriate bag size.
Material: Look for bags made from durable materials such as nylon, canvas, or leather to withstand frequent use and rough handling.
Closure Type: Choose bags with secure closures to keep treats fresh and prevent spills, such as drawstring closure or zippered bags.
Portability: Select bags with convenient carrying options like a belt loop, shoulder strap, or clip to attach to your leash or belt.
li>Functionality: Consider additional features such as built-in treat dispensers, pockets for storing other essentials like poop bags, or reflective strips for enhanced safety during nighttime walks.

Tips for Using Dog Treat Bags
To get the most out of your dog treat bag, follow these tips:Choose high-quality treats: Opt for healthy, low-calorie treats specifically designed for dogs.
Limit treat consumption: Remember that treats should only be a small part of your dog's diet and should be given in moderation.
Use treats for positive reinforcement: Reward your dog for good behavior, such as obedience training, potty training, or playtime.
Keep treats fresh: Store treats in an airtight container or bag to maintain their flavor and prevent spoilage.
